From 7ccd896c33c6823c69cfe88c33afd146b9d210f5 Mon Sep 17 00:00:00 2001 From: John McQuah Date: Sat, 25 Nov 2023 10:28:42 +0000 Subject: [PATCH] portaudio: dropped, resurrected in contrib --- portaudio/.footprint | 16 ---------------- portaudio/.signature | 5 ----- portaudio/Pkgfile | 30 ------------------------------ 3 files changed, 51 deletions(-) delete mode 100644 portaudio/.footprint delete mode 100644 portaudio/.signature delete mode 100644 portaudio/Pkgfile diff --git a/portaudio/.footprint b/portaudio/.footprint deleted file mode 100644 index afa3228..0000000 --- a/portaudio/.footprint +++ /dev/null @@ -1,16 +0,0 @@ -drwxr-xr-x root/root usr/ -drwxr-xr-x root/root usr/include/ --rw-r--r-- root/root usr/include/pa_linux_alsa.h --rw-r--r-- root/root usr/include/portaudio.h -drwxr-xr-x root/root usr/lib/ -drwxr-xr-x root/root usr/lib/cmake/ -drwxr-xr-x root/root usr/lib/cmake/portaudio/ --rw-r--r-- root/root usr/lib/cmake/portaudio/PortAudioConfig.cmake --rw-r--r-- root/root usr/lib/cmake/portaudio/PortAudioConfigVersion.cmake --rw-r--r-- root/root usr/lib/cmake/portaudio/PortAudioTargets-release.cmake --rw-r--r-- root/root usr/lib/cmake/portaudio/PortAudioTargets.cmake -lrwxrwxrwx root/root usr/lib/libportaudio.so -> libportaudio.so.2 --rwxr-xr-x root/root usr/lib/libportaudio.so.19.8 -lrwxrwxrwx root/root usr/lib/libportaudio.so.2 -> libportaudio.so.19.8 -drwxr-xr-x root/root usr/lib/pkgconfig/ --rw-r--r-- root/root usr/lib/pkgconfig/portaudio-2.0.pc diff --git a/portaudio/.signature b/portaudio/.signature deleted file mode 100644 index 959e9e9..0000000 --- a/portaudio/.signature +++ /dev/null @@ -1,5 +0,0 @@ -untrusted comment: verify with /etc/ports/jmq.pub -RWTTPlFarK9CxJjV6Xw8rc4bB8MTVENCo6QfYqO7LCrucdIurhErVp5jrUg1ah9VWZ5OI0MFDjB1ChCyhqu5X4WzBfmuz1uBdww= -SHA256 (Pkgfile) = 7801d5fb5bc45d402b577f3e0c3dfbaaf8c3310992c2109e9ed1c58223d5eea5 -SHA256 (.footprint) = a5d23201e74b0cdf83ddafff887cb65a9ad0b86b07f04eb5a7f2b34173a0751e -SHA256 (portaudio-19.8.0.tar.gz) = 53c8cd229ca9f8b4abff8277d8678c339e9422e9408cfb2e0f4e2ddf8def6396 diff --git a/portaudio/Pkgfile b/portaudio/Pkgfile deleted file mode 100644 index bfa8cb7..0000000 --- a/portaudio/Pkgfile +++ /dev/null @@ -1,30 +0,0 @@ -# Description: Portable cross-platform audio I/O library -# URL: http://portaudio.com -# Maintainer: John McQuah, jmcquah at disroot dot org -# Depends on: alsa-lib -# Optional: jack-audio-connection-kit - -name=portaudio -version=19.8.0 -_commit=e951915d05d90d08dd759fa7636c22c250ca685d -release=1 -source=(https://github.com/PortAudio/$name/archive/$_commit/$name-$version.tar.gz) - -build() { - PKGMK_PORTAU=(-Wno-dev - -DCMAKE_BUILD_TYPE=Release - -DCMAKE_INSTALL_PREFIX="/usr" - -DCMAKE_INSTALL_LIBDIR=lib - -DPA_BUILD_SHARED_LIBS=ON - -DCMAKE_C_FLAGS_RELEASE="$CFLAGS" - -DCMAKE_CXX_FLAGS_RELEASE="$CXXFLAGS") - - prt-get isinst jack-audio-connection-kit || PKGMK_PORTAU+=(-DPA_USE_JACK=OFF) - cmake -S $name-$_commit -B build -G Ninja "${PKGMK_PORTAU[@]}" - - ninja -C build -j ${JOBS-1} - DESTDIR=$PKG ninja -C build install - - # delete junk files - rm -rf $PKG/usr/share -}